## Step 4: Pin everything before you migrate

Quick heads-up: Brindlewick's build farm no longer tolerates floating versions, so before you cut over the Lanternfish service, pin every dependency to an exact version. Yes, even the transitive ones — the resolver in Packmule 3 will happily pull a newer patch release at 2 a.m. and page you. Run the lockfile audit, commit the result, then redeploy staging once. The pinned set staging currently runs with is listed below.

service settings:
ralael:
  pin: 7453
  tenant: zorath
  seal: seal_087806e4
  metrics_host: metrics.ralael.paliqworks.example
  standby_team: fraath
  escalation: praok-istiel
  nonce: 10e083

☐ Item 12 — Quota signing key rotation. Hey, welcome aboard! During the ceremony we rotate the key that signs per-tenant rate quotas in Meterline. Make sure the old quota certs are revoked before the new ones go live, or tenants on the Bramblewick cluster will get throttled to zero. Double-check the witness sheet is signed by both officers. Then seal the shard envelope and note the recovery passphrase below.

recovery phrase for fahog-yahif: wenael-fraox

Welcome to the Gridwright plugin program. Our crossword generator exposes hooks for custom clue sources, grid symmetry rules, and fill scoring. Plugins run sandboxed and must declare their word lists up front. Start with the sample clue-provider plugin before attempting fill strategies. The full API reference and submission checklist are maintained on the internal page below.

runbook for yadup-fahif: https://jira.qorvelcorp.internal/spaces/spaces/spaces/b46212397071

## Address Autocomplete Widget — Env Vars

Welcome to the Plotline team! The autocomplete widget talks to our geocoder service, Mapnest, and most of its behavior is driven by env vars. `PLOTLINE_MIN_CHARS` sets how many characters before suggestions fire (default 3), and `PLOTLINE_DEBOUNCE_MS` keeps us from hammering Mapnest. Copy `.env.sample` to `.env.local` before your first run. Mapnest rejects unauthenticated requests, so add the key line immediately after this sentence.

secret setting of kadup-kaduf: RELAY_SECRET3=355